Design Notes
The purpose of this part is to produce limonene in E. coli.
We used LIMS1 CDS from part BBa_I742110 and inserted constitutive promoter BBa_J23108 and a sRBS upstream of the CDS. Limonene synthase 1 converts farnesyl-diphosphate to (+)-limonene, which is a component of lemon scent.
The promoter and RBS were designed as oligos, aligned, digested and ligated. The finished plasmid is in standard biobricks format.
